  28. #include "precompiled.h"
  29. #include "../../Include/RmlUi/Core/PropertyDictionary.h"
  30. namespace Rml {
  31. namespace Core {
  32. PropertyDictionary::PropertyDictionary()
  33. {
  34. }
  35. PropertyDictionary::~PropertyDictionary()
  36. {
  37. }
  38. // Sets a property on the dictionary. Any existing property with a similar name will be overwritten.
  39. void PropertyDictionary::SetProperty(const String& name, const Property& property)
  40. {
  41. properties[name] = property;
  42. }
  43. // Removes a property from the dictionary, if it exists.
  44. void PropertyDictionary::RemoveProperty(const String& name)
  45. {
  46. properties.erase(name);
  47. }
  48. // Returns the value of the property with the requested name, if one exists.
  49. const Property* PropertyDictionary::GetProperty(const String& name) const
  50. {
  51. PropertyMap::const_iterator iterator = properties.find(name);
  52. if (iterator == properties.end())
  53. return NULL;
  54. return &(*iterator).second;
  55. }
  56. // Returns the number of properties in the dictionary.
  57. int PropertyDictionary::GetNumProperties() const
  58. {
  59. return (int)properties.size();
  60. }
  61. // Returns the map of properties in the dictionary.
  62. const PropertyMap& PropertyDictionary::GetProperties() const
  63. {
  64. return properties;
  65. }
  66. // Imports potentially un-specified properties into the dictionary.
  67. void PropertyDictionary::Import(const PropertyDictionary& property_dictionary, int property_specificity)
  68. {
  69. for (PropertyMap::const_iterator iterator = property_dictionary.properties.begin(); iterator != property_dictionary.properties.end(); ++iterator)
  70. {
  71. const Property& property = iterator->second;
  72. SetProperty(iterator->first, property, property_specificity > 0 ? property_specificity : property.specificity);
  73. }
  74. }
  75. // Merges the contents of another fully-specified property dictionary with this one.
  76. void PropertyDictionary::Merge(const PropertyDictionary& property_dictionary, int specificity_offset)
  77. {
  78. for (PropertyMap::const_iterator iterator = property_dictionary.properties.begin(); iterator != property_dictionary.properties.end(); ++iterator)
  79. {
  80. const Property& property = iterator->second;
  81. SetProperty(iterator->first, property, property.specificity + specificity_offset);
  82. }
  83. }
  84. // Sets a property on the dictionary and its specificity.
  85. void PropertyDictionary::SetProperty(const String& name, const Rml::Core::Property& property, int specificity)
  86. {
  87. PropertyMap::iterator iterator = properties.find(name);
  88. if (iterator != properties.end() &&
  89. iterator->second.specificity > specificity)
  90. return;
  91. Property& new_property = (properties[name] = property);
  92. new_property.specificity = specificity;
  93. }
  94. }
  95. }
